Delta Scuti 𝛿-Scuti are a type of variable star that show detectable brightness fluctuations obeying a period-luminosity relationship. The brightness fluctuations are caused by unstable excited mode oscillations (fluid waves) The Kepler space telescope has observed around 1000 𝛿-Scuti stars, over half of which exhibit large amplitude variations and evidence for nonlinear mode coupling We demonstrated that this type of nonlinear coupling occurs often.
